Art Thief Returns Stolen Sketch To SF's Madrone Art Bar With Apology, Cash, And Handwritten Note
Briefly

A Warriors fan who stole a watercolor sketch from Madrone Art Bar has returned the piece with a $100 repayment and an apology. The artwork, created by local artist Tracie Timmer, was taken during a night of drinking when a man in Warriors gear removed it from the wall. After public awareness through social media, the fan returned, taking full responsibility and emphasizing he acted alone. The bar owner appreciated the man's courage to rectify the mistake, and the piece will be reinstated in the gallery without any legal action taken.
I want to apologize for the disrespect. I should have known right from wrong, and unfortunately, I acted with poor judgment.
It took a lot of courage to come thru today and do the right thing, Krouse said.
